Sales Director for Australia and New Zealand for inQuba.Tighernach is responsible for inQuba’s ANZ Sales & Partner strategy and execution. Tighernach has worked at multiple blue chip companies including Forrester Research and Tableau (Salesforce) before joining inQuba. With eight years of sales experience, Tighernach has helped many leading organisations with their business and IT challenges to support their digital transformation programs.

Customers are focussing on safety, belonging and control

By Tighernach Murphy   Posted in Customer Experience
Posted on April 27, 2020June 23, 2020

Staying in touch with what customers and employees are saying about their experiences with brands has never been more important than now.  The pandemic and need for social distance is having a dramatic impact on customer sentiment and what people expect from the brands they interact with.
